Schaeffler Unveils Groundbreaking Motion Technology at CES 2026
As crowds gather at the Consumer Electronics Show (CES) in Las Vegas, Schaeffler, a leading name in motion technology, is making waves with its impressive display of innovations. The event, which runs from January 6 to 9, 2026, is set to feature Schaeffler's extensive motion technology portfolio designed to meet the challenges presented by the future of industry, including humanoid robotics, energy generation, and autonomous handling systems.
Revolutionizing Humanoid Robotics
One of the standout offerings from Schaeffler is its state-of-the-art planetary gear actuator, specifically engineered for humanoid robots. This remarkable device allows for smooth back-driving and exceptional precision, aiming to enhance the effectiveness of humanoid robotics in various settings, from industrial to commercial. This drive system cleverly integrates a two-stage planetary gearbox, electric motor, and advanced sensors, all housed in a compact unit that optimizes space utilization while featuring high efficiency.
Addressing Global Energy Demands
Schaeffler is also poised to demonstrate its commitment to sustainability with innovative bearing solutions intended to bolster the efficiency and reliability of energy generation systems. This is especially pertinent given the rising global energy demands. Their engineered components are designed to maximize the operational uptime of systems, whether traditional or renewable, including critical infrastructure such as wind turbines and solar energy systems. Additionally, these solutions play a vital role in protecting sensitive data center equipment from electrical erosion, further showcasing Schaeffler’s focus on reliability in energy technology.
Intelligent Industrial Automation
Moving towards manufacturing, Schaeffler highlights its advances in intelligent industrial automation through autonomous material handling systems. The show presents an autonomous forklift designed to operate in confined spaces where traditional machinery struggles to maneuver. By utilizing precise electromechanical actuators and incorporating sophisticated steering and management systems, this innovation empowers manufacturers to enhance productivity and tackle labor shortages effectively. The integration of predictive maintenance enhances operational efficiency in these smart factories.
Software-Defined Vehicles: The Road Ahead
At CES 2026, Schaeffler also emphasizes its technological advancements for software-defined vehicles (SDVs). Highlighted are innovative architectures that significantly simplify vehicle designs, facilitate real-time control, and lessen dependency on rare-earth materials, which are critical in the tech sector. The introduction of advanced controllers and magnet-free sensors demonstrates Schaeffler's direction toward greener and smarter automotive technologies.
